1) Product Images from "An Ex Vivo Lung Histoculture Model for Studying Pulmonary Infection and Immune Response With SARS-CoV-2 as an Example of RNA Virus"
Article Title: An Ex Vivo Lung Histoculture Model for Studying Pulmonary Infection and Immune Response With SARS-CoV-2 as an Example of RNA Virus
Journal: Bio-protocol
doi: 10.21769/BioProtoc.5552
Figure Legend Snippet: Representative step-by-step processing of an autopsy lung plated into histoculture. (A) Gelfoam ® gelatin sponge is cut and first placed in complete cell medium (dry sponges). (B) Sponge is soaked in complete cell medium using a sterile spatula. (C) Properly soaked sponge completely immersed in the medium. (D) Representative lung explant examined by a pathologist intended for histoculture, sterile tweezers, and scalpel with a sharp disposable blade. (E) Explant size. (F) The 2 × 2 × 2 mm tissue blocks should be cut in a sufficient amount for all experimental procedures and then mixed. (G) Pre-wet sponges placed in the center of each culture well with 2 mL of complete cell medium. (H) Explants placed on a pre-wet sponge. (I) Addition of the final 1 mL of complete cell medium to place the explants at the air–liquid interface.
